Introducing Class A Foam Concentrate
Class A foam concentrate is a specially formulated chemical solution used in fire suppression to increase the efficacy of water in combating Class A fires, which involve ordinary combustibles like wood, paper, cloth, and plastics. Unlike traditional water-based methods, foam concentrates provide a durable, waterproof, and insulating barrier that significantly enhances fire suppression capabilities.
Advantages of Using Class A Foam Concentrate in Fire Protection
Implementing class A foam concentrate as part of your fire safety arsenal offers multiple benefits:
- Enhanced Fire Suppression Effectiveness: Creates a thick foam layer that smothers flames more rapidly than water alone.
- Superior Penetration and Coverage: Penetrates porous materials, ensuring comprehensive fire suppression in complex environments.
- Water Conservation: Requires less water than traditional methods, reducing water damage and resource consumption.
- Reduces Re-ignition Risks: Forms a persistent foam blanket that prevents re-ignition of combustibles.
- Environmental Safety: Modern formulations are biodegradable and non-toxic, aligning with sustainability goals.
Applications of Class A Foam Concentrate
The versatility of class A foam concentrate makes it indispensable across various sectors:
- Industrial Facilities: Protecting warehouses, manufacturing plants, and storage areas housing combustible materials.
- Marine and Offshore Installations: Safeguarding ships, oil platforms, and related infrastructure.
- Wildfire Management: Assisting in controlled burns and wildfire suppression efforts.
- Fire Departments: As an effective tool for tackling residential and commercial fires involving ordinary combustibles.
- Construction Sites: Providing temporary fire protection during building phases before permanent systems are installed.

Legal and Regulatory Aspects of Fire Protection
Understanding the regulations surrounding fire safety is pivotal. Governments and industry bodies often mandate the usage of specific fire suppression agents, system inspections, and staff training. Investing in certified fire protection services ensures compliance, reduces liability, and enhances overall safety.
Key Standards to Consider
- NFPA (National Fire Protection Association) standards related to foam systems and fire suppression agents.
- Local building codes and fire safety regulations.
- Environmental standards for chemical disposal and ecological safety.
